Toronto Godorenshu Feb. 13, 2006


Kenshi from Toronto Branch, Eglinton Branch and North York Branch gathered at the Toronto Branch on the evening of February 13, 2006 for a Godorenshu (group training session).

The main focus of the Godorenshu was studying the technique of Kazumi Ishikawa-sensei (Daikenshi, 5th dan) - the teacher of Tohoku Gakuin University in Miyagi-ken, Japan. Ishikawa-sensei has studied Shorinji Kempo since 1972 and he studied under Kaiso So Doshin and Ohta-sensei (Daihanshi, 9th dan).

In kihon, Ishikawa-sensei emphasized how to make emphasis body motion and footwork. In hokei (techniques), the main focus was okuri gote and kiri gote.

Ontario region Branch Masters had an opportunity to study 5th dan curriculum techniques and also focussed on teaching according to various ranks.
